Dr Julian Thompson
Role: Executive Director and Doctor Joined: 2010
Julian qualified as a doctor from Oxford University in 2001 and trained in Anaesthesia and Intensive Care in London and Oxford. He worked as a doctor on London’s Air Ambulance in 2010 and returned as an Executive Director in November 2011 to lead an enhancement of the capacity and funding of the service in partnership with senior figures in the City of London.
His interest in Pre Hospital Care has been developed through his experiences of working with the British Army in Afghanistan and leading mountaineering and exploratory expeditions across the world. In 2005 he reached the summit of Mount Everest and has combined this passion with a research interest in the response of the human body to extreme environments.

Christine Margetts
Role: Fundraising Manager Joined: 1997
Christine was the first person employed to fundraise for the charity in 1997. If you need to know about a fundraising matter, she is your lady! Largely working on the Gala Ball, golf events and general managing of the fundraising office, Christine is passionate about raising funds for the cause and development of the charity. Christine began working for the NHS in the School of Physiotherapy, where her fundraising interests began; she then became a medical secretary before taking up the post of Fundraising Manager. In her first task for the physiotherapy department she raised £4,000 from a parachute jump, enabling the purchase of a treadmill, and when she was the landlady of a pub, she also gained experience raising funds from her legendary quiz nights!
